Default Billet Aluminum N2O Bottle Holder Rattles (Anyone have this holder?) Pics

I have this holder at an angle in my trunk area. The car isn't done yet, but the guy that was installing said it is rattling.

It is rattling side to side (Left to Right) where the handle goes into the base unit that is bolted to the trunk area.

ANy of you have this and know of a fix? I could wedgle something in there to stop it, but just wondering if you have this same holder?

Here is a reply from the Maker of this unit:


Hey Gary, Try something. We double ream the holes which means we put the handle in the base and ream the holes in both pieces at the same time and then we turn the handle over and ream through both pieces again. The reason for this is so when the assembler puts it together we don't know what way the will put the handle in since it is symmetrical. We ream the hole to he pins because the diameter always changes on the pins from our supplier.

Turn the handle around in the base and in should be tighter. You can just leave the handle and rings on the bottle and turn it all around to do the test. If this works, take the 4 bolts out that holds the handle to the rings and flip the handle.
